Uploaded image for project: 'CFA MX '
  1. CFA MX
  2. CFAMX-19107

SSO Behavior in Sandbox (MxC tab, then launch base MMS URL)

    Details

    • Type: Story
    • Status: Closed (View Workflow)
    • Resolution: Done
    • Affects Version/s: None
    • Fix Version/s: CFA 2022R2
    • Component/s: None
    • Labels:
      None
    • Sprint:
      2022.R2 New Features Sprint 4, 2022.R2 New Features Sprint 5, 2022.R3 New Features Sprint 2
    • SCRUM Team:
      Brotherhood of Mutants
    • Story Points:
      3

      Description

      Story

      As a admin, I would for save MMS bookmarks to redirect me to the SSO login screen moving forward.

      Research Spike Initial Details CFAMX-18721

      I am creating this ticket so that we have something to track work/comments against.

      We have configured SSO in the Sandbox, and it is mostly working. There is one thing that is remaining, and I am not sure what can be done about it. I have entered this as a Research Spike, as we are planning to try to switch on SSO for MxC on Sunday 13 Feb 2022, and I don't want to have to deploy code between then and now.

      1. Identify why this is happening
      2. Is there a possible workaround? If so, what is it?

      Steps to reproduce

      1. Clear your browser cache
      2. Quit/Close your browser
      3. Launch a brand new browser session, NOT just an incognito/private tab
      4. Login to MxC (https://m-cfasbx.cfainformdev.net/), via OKTA
        • will.englefield / MacromatixDev21
        • You will now have an MxC tab open
      5. Launch a second tab
      6. Navigate to the base MMS url (For sandbox, this is: https://cfasbx.cfainformdev.net/)
        • Result: the user is logged in to MMS
        • Expected Result: user is NOT logged in to MMS, see example/use case/flow below:

      Try this again, only a little different

      1. Login to MxC (https://m-cfasbx.cfainformdev.net/), via OKTA
        • will.englefield / MacromatixDev21
        • You will now have an MxC tab open
      2. Launch a second tab
      3. This time navigate to a longer URL, more than the base MMS (e.g. https://cfasbx.cfainformdev.net/MMS_Stores_ExternalSite.aspx?url=/Inventory/Count/History&MenuCustomItemID=456)
        • Result: Everything seems to work as expected
        • In this case the user sees the MMS logon page, and after 5 seconds gets redirected to MxC

      AC

      Confirm following the steps above

      Without Access to the MMS Legacy link:

      1. When the user logs into MxC using SSO, any attempt to log into MMS redirects them back to MxC.

      With access to the MMS Legacy link

      1. Users are able to click the MMS Legacy link and login successfully.

        Attachments

          Issue Links

          There are no Sub-Tasks for this issue.

            Activity

              People

              • Assignee:
                stacy.privalova Stacy Privalova
                Reporter:
                will.englefield Will Englefield (Inactive)
              • Watchers:
                2 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ved:

                  Time Tracking

                  Estimated:
                  Original Estimate - 21.5h
                  21.5h
                  Remaining:
                  Remaining Estimate - 0h
                  0h
                  Logged:
                  Time Spent - 13.25h Time Not Required
                  13.25h

                    PagerDuty

                    Error rendering 'com.pagerduty.jira-server-plugin:PagerDuty'. Please contact your Jira administrators.